The Wagner family were farmers with deep roots in the Napa Valley in 1857, Chuck Wagners great-great grandfather captained a wagon train to California from Bible Grove, Missouri. The family was ready for the task as the senior Wagner had been a home winemaker for years, coupled with knowledge acquired from several generations of farming Napa Valley land. When Stags Leap Wine Cellars 1973 Cabernet Sauvignon beat famous French Bordeaux such as Chteau Mouton Rothschild and Chteau Haut-Brion, among others, in a blind tasting conducted by French wine experts at the now famous 1976 Paris Tasting, the world took notice. Caymus practices crop thinning, removing excess bunches of grapes from the vine before they ripen, which helps the remaining fruit become intensely concentrated.
